C harge-coupled devices (CCDs) are used to convert incoming light from a scene into an electronic signal, and an analog-to-digital converter to turn this signal into a stream of 1s and 0s. Inside the camera, a beam splitter separates the light into red, green and blue light. The camera records each color of light with a separate CCD to capture the full color range. When you recombine these colors, you retrieve the full color image. Low-end camcorders use a single CCD to capture all colors of light, which gives a good image.

Animations Animations are sequences of Images or cartoons displayed one after another. There are eight different animation techniques that are used. These are: Object animation –basically a puppet animation; filming object and sending them through the process of pixilation. Pinscreen – a white screen that is pierced by hundreds of thousands of pins that can slide back and forth, in its own hole. When lit from the side, each pin casts a shadow, and when all the pins are pushed out, there is total darkness and vice versa. But when pins are pushed in, their shadows are shorter, and the black become grey. Paper cut outs- the cheapest for of animation, this is when you cut out characters and move them on a background to form a shadow.
